Rattleback
The Rattleback, or "Rattler" or "Arthropod" as they are sometimes called, are considered to be one of the most dangerous creatures you can encounter in the wasteland of Rebel Earth. They are black, six-legged extraterrestrials that are approximately the size of a terrestrial pumpkin. The Rattleback's iconic name comes from their unique ability to make the plates covering their bodies rattle.

[Biology]
The Rattleback can be identified by its dark black skin, red-and-white patterned legs and, of course, the red plates that cover their back and sides. While these plates have no known offensive purposes, they definitely seem to have some defensive purposes. First off, the plates of Rattlebacks are presumed to exist as a means of defense against their main competitor, the Xentenial (which, while extremely fast, are not very strong). On-top of that, it's presumed that their ability to rattle the plates on their back serves as a warning to bigger predators that might try to eat it (much like a terrestrial rattlesnake will rattle its tail when threatened).

Another notable feature about the Rattleback is its venom. All Rattlebacks use this extremely powerful neurotoxin to paralyze its victims and deliver it by using the fangs on their chelicerae. Once the victim has bit by one, the crab-like creature will scurry away to a safer distance and trail behind, while the toxins will start to cause hallucinations in the victim and slowly make them suffer. After that, and unless the infection has treated by an equally powerful tranquilizer within a certain time frame, the victim will go into a series of convulsions before they finally become complete paralyzed and brain dead. The Rattleback then drags the living corpse to a secluded area, rips open its abdomen with its claws, and proceeds to lay its eggs within the mangled torso and incubates them there until they hatch. However, if the Rattleback is not breeding, it simply devours the victim alive and moves on.

Necromancer
The largest of the extraterrestrials that plague the landscape of Rebel Earth, the Necromancer can best be described as a tall and well built, saurian-like creature that's covered in ice of unknown origin. However, despite its initial impression, the necromancer is surprisingly feeble and seems almost withered to the point of being corpse-like. In fact, it's not uncommon to find parts of these creatures missing or to find internal body structures exposed to the toxic air of the desert wasteland.

[Biology]
Towering at 15 feet tall (not including the icicles covering its back), the Necromancer is best identified by its ghastly, unnatural appearance and the chilling air that seems to accompany it. In fact, the ice that seems to cover its back, tail, and head always seem to be fogging, hinting at a freezing interior body temperature. This freezing interior temperature can even be felt through its skin (which many agree to resemble dirty snow) but it is advised NOT to touch the creature yourself unless you want to wind up dead.

This is where the creature's reason for possessing such a morbid name comes in: Tying into its mysterious powers of telepathy and temporary "flight" (better described as "levitation"), both of which are presumed to tie into some sort psychic ability, Necromorphs are known possess the ability to reanimate the bodies of the dead and to even control them. This ability is part of what makes them so dangerous, as this creature will not hesitate to use even its past meals to swarm and overwhelm intruders or possible threats when encountered in the colder parts of wasteland.

In fact, the Necromancer's habitat usually consists of the frozen wastelands that they have created (their chilling bodies seem to be able to freeze water particles in the air and thus produce a natural "snow") and the vast mountain ranges that naturally occur on the planet's surface. When they are not taking extended periods of rest (which may because its powers are a drain on its already feeble body), they are moving constantly in search of prey - often at night when the earth's temperature is coldest.
